    I just ordered a Region 2 DVD (it's not available in U.S.) and would like to play it in my Daewoo DVG 3000n on a Sony XBR TV. I can change the Daewoo to Region 2, but I forgot about the PAL format. I'm worried the TV won't play PAL - should I be concerned and cancel my order before it ships or is this an easy fix?

    Hi
    If you can make the player region free it prob. will also convert from pal to ntsc, which if it does, you don't have to worry about the tv as it will already be an ntsc signal coming from the player.
